6: Life and death together, changing fate against the will of heaven

Lin Feng’s voice was somewhat low in the night: “Phoenix Dance, you asked me, if one truly cannot Cultivate Immortality without a Spiritual Root.”

He paused, looking at the young girl’s tear-filled eyes, which flickered with unwillingness and expectation.

“For the path of Immortality that we Cultivators walk, which involves absorbing Heaven and Earth Spiritual Qi, refining magical power, and pursuing longevity,” he said, carefully choosing his words, “a Spiritual Root is indeed the first threshold, and the most important one. Without it, sensing and absorbing Heaven and Earth Spiritual Qi is impossible, like a tree without roots, or water without a source.”

Mo Fengwu’s heart sank little by little, her fingers gripping the brocade box turning white from the effort.

“So…is it really…impossible?” Her voice was faint, with a broken sob.

Lin Feng sighed softly: “To say it’s completely impossible, in this world, who dares to say ‘absolute’? After all, the world is vast, and full of wonders.”

A glimmer of light suddenly flashed in Mo Fengwu’s eyes, like a drowning person grabbing a piece of driftwood.

Lin Feng caught that glimmer of light, but had to continue: “But Phoenix Dance, if such a ‘miracle’ truly exists, it would probably be harder than a Mortal achieving Immortal Ascension. With my limited knowledge, I have not yet heard of a precedent where someone without a Spiritual Root could embark on the main path of Immortality. Pinning hope on this is like climbing a tree to catch fish.”

That glimmer of light dimmed, but did not completely extinguish.

“The main path of Immortality…” Mo Fengwu chewed on these words. She was intelligent and immediately seized on a loophole in Lin Feng’s words: “Then, are there unconventional…other paths? Even if it’s not for longevity, even if…even if it’s just to let me accompany Young Master for a hundred years…”

Her voice carried a hint of humble pleading, and a stubborn refusal to give up.

Lin Feng looked at her, his heart complex. In his time spent with Mo Fengwu, he naturally developed some affection for her, but his current cultivation was only at Qi Refining, and many System functions were still locked. Was he, a Transmigrator, destined to follow Old Devil Han's old path?

He naturally did not wish for this.

He recalled some novel settings he had read in his previous life; besides cultivating magical power, there were also unorthodox paths like poison Cultivators, ghost Cultivators, and formation Cultivators.

“Phoenix Dance,” he said slowly, “the true path of Immortality, for you, is already hopelessly distant without a Spiritual Root. But if…there are other ways to let you come into contact with the world of Cultivators, or possess some powers that Mortals do not, perhaps there are.”

Mo Fengwu’s eyes suddenly widened, tears forgotten, as she stared intently at Lin Feng, afraid to miss a single word.

“However,” Lin Feng’s tone became serious, “such a path might be even more arduous and dangerous than the righteous path of Immortality, with extremely limited achievements, and even more likely to be unrelated to longevity. It might even require you to pay an unimaginable price.”

He gazed at her, wanting her to understand the difficulty and futility of it, to make her retreat in the face of hardship.

Mo Fengwu, however, seemed to have grasped at a last straw. She nodded vigorously, tears welling up again, this time with a resolute gleam:

“Phoenix Dance understands! As long as there is a glimmer of possibility, no matter how difficult, no matter the cost, Phoenix Dance is willing to try! Please guide me, Young Master Lin!”

At this moment, she was no longer the timid Young Miss of the Mo Estate; her eyes burned with a flame almost like a moth drawn to a fire, and that persistence moved Lin Feng.

Lin Feng looked at her, sighing inwardly.

This outcome seemed even more troublesome than a direct refusal.

But his previous words had already been spoken and could not be taken back.

Moreover, deep down, for such a woman devoted to him, if there was even a sliver of possibility, he was unwilling to completely extinguish it.

“You get up first.” Lin Feng helped her up, his voice softening slightly, “This matter is not something that can be achieved overnight. Allow me to consider it carefully. You must also think clearly; once you embark on this path, there may be no turning back.”

Mo Fengwu nodded vigorously, her tear-stained face, though not yet dry, had astonishingly bright eyes: “Phoenix Dance has thought it through! I will never regret it!”

The flame in her eyes, that desperate stubbornness, caused Lin Feng’s heart to tremble slightly.

Just then, a crisp notification sound rang in his mind without warning.

“Ding! Detected a major turning point in the emotional bond between the Host and [Mo Fengwu]. [Mo Fengwu] has developed a strong obsession with Heaven-Defying Fate Change.”

“Triggering Special Bond Mission: [Mortal World Immortal Fate, Heaven-Defying Fate Change].”

“Mission Objective: Form a ‘Life-and-Death Companionship’ (200/200) bond with [Mo Fengwu].”

“Mission Reward: 1. [Mo Fengwu] obtains [Ordinary Five Elements Spiritual Root]. 2. Host’s Spiritual Root Aptitude improves, from Host’s exclusive [Five Elements Spiritual Root] to [Supreme Grade Five Elements Spiritual Root]. 3. [System Points] +200.”

Lin Feng’s pupils suddenly contracted.

Life-and-death companionship?

It could allow Mo Fengwu to obtain a Spiritual Root! Although it was only an Ordinary Five Elements Spiritual Root, for a Mortal, this was nothing short of an instant ascent to heaven!

And his own Five Elements Spiritual Root could even be upgraded to a Supreme Grade Five Elements Spiritual Root!

Although the Host’s exclusive Five Elements Spiritual Root was much stronger than a pseudo-Spiritual Root, as a Transmigrator, the stronger the Spiritual Root, the better. If he could possess a Supreme Grade Five Elements Spiritual Root, his Cultivation speed would probably surpass even that of a Heavenly Spiritual Root!

Lin Feng looked at Mo Fengwu’s face, tear-streaked yet full of hope, his heart filled with mixed emotions.

In the original story, Mo Fengwu’s inability to Cultivate due to lacking a Spiritual Root moved millions of readers to tears, and Lin Feng was no exception.

If given the chance to change this outcome, Lin Feng was naturally willing to do so.

“Phoenix Dance,” Lin Feng took a deep breath, his expression becoming incredibly solemn, “do you know that to achieve what you desire in your heart, it might require you and I to establish a connection that surpasses ordinary people. That means your fate will be closely intertwined with mine, sharing both fortune and misfortune, life and death.”

Upon hearing this, Mo Fengwu not only did not shrink back, but instead took a step forward, lifted her beautiful face, and looked at him with burning eyes: “Young Master Lin, Phoenix Dance does not understand grand principles. Phoenix Dance only knows that if there is even a glimmer of a chance to stand shoulder to shoulder with Young Master, even if it means a mountain of daggers and a sea of fire, Phoenix Dance will gladly accept it!”

She paused, her voice trembling slightly, yet incredibly clear: “If Young Master does not abandon me, Phoenix Dance…is willing to entrust her remaining life to you!”

The young girl’s confession, direct and fervent, was like the strongest wine, impacting Lin Feng’s emotional defenses.

He looked at her, and in her clear eyes, his own reflection was visible.

After a long while, Lin Feng slowly spoke, his voice carrying a complex and difficult-to-discern emotion: “Mo Estate, it seems we will need to prepare an extra set of chopsticks from now on.”

Mo Fengwu was startled at first, then reacted, and immense joy, like a tide, engulfed her. Tears streamed from her eyes again, but this time they were tears of happiness.

“Young Master Lin…” She was so overjoyed that she cried, not knowing what to say.

Lin Feng raised his hand and gently wiped away the tears from her cheeks, his movements gentle: “Silly girl, from now on, don’t call me Young Master Lin anymore.”

Mo Fengwu’s cheeks flushed crimson, her voice like a mosquito’s buzz: “Then…what should Phoenix Dance call you?”

Lin Feng smiled slightly: “What do you think?”
